随着互联网技术的不断发展,人们越来越依赖于互联网进行数据交流。而在这个过程中,如何保障数据的安全性和正确性就成为了一个重要的问题。数字签名作为一种数字证书,已经成为了保障信息安全的有力工具。本文将从多个角度分析数字签名的作用和优势。
一、数字签名的概念和原理
数字签名是一种数字证书,它是把数据包与某个密钥对绑定在一起,以证明该数据包是由密钥对的持有者发出的。在数字签名过程中,发送者使用自己的私钥加密原始文本,接收者使用发送者的公钥进行解密并验证发送者身份和数据完整性。数字签名通过将原始文本与公钥绑定在一起,确保数据传输的安全性和可靠性。
二、数字签名的优势
数字签名可以起到保护用户数据安全性方面的优势,包括以下几个方面:
1. 验证数据完整性
数字签名可以验证数据在传输过程中是否被篡改。数字签名中包含了发送者的公钥和原始文本,接收方使用公钥对原始文本进行解密,验证原始文本的完整性。如果数据被修改,那么接收方就会在验证签名时发现变化。
2. 确定数据来源
数字签名可以确保数据的来源,并且认证数据的发送者。数字签名包含了发送者的公钥和签名,接收方使用公钥验证签名的合法性,确定数据源的可靠性。
3. 防止篡改
数字签名可以避免未经授权的数据访问和篡改。 来自未经授权的第三方无法使用发送者的公钥进行签名,并且接收方使用公钥验证签名,保证不会被篡改。
三、数字签名的应用场景
数字签名在现实生活中有很多应用场景,比如:
1. 银行系统
当用户进行银行转账时,数字签名可以保证转账的安全,从而防止不法分子通过篡改数据和仿冒用户身份进行转账诈骗。
2. 电子合同
数字签名可以在电子合同中起到验证合同双方身份,确保合同完整性的作用。电子合同提高了合同管理的工作效率,缩短了交易时间和成本。
3. 电子商务
在电子商务交易中,数字签名可以验证交易双方身份以及商品的真实性,确保交易的安全性和公信力。
四、数字签名的缺点
数字签名并非完美的,它也存在一些缺点:
1. 安全性依赖于密钥的保密性
数字签名的安全性依赖于密钥对的保密性。如果密钥被盗窃或泄露,数字签名的安全性将受到威胁。
2. 安全性仍有待提高
数字签名并不是百分之百安全的,它仍有一定的风险。在现实生活中,还需要进一步提高数字签名技术的安全性。
扫码咨询 领取资料